Hand block printing is an ancient textile art that has been passing down for generations in India. It involves using hand-carved wooden blocks to create intricate designs on fabric. The resulting patterns are often stunning, and the process is incredibly time-consuming and labor-intensive. History of Hand Block Printing
The art of hand block printing is believes to have originate in China over 2000 years ago. It then spread to India, where it was perfect and became an integral part of the country’s textile traditions. The earliest examples of hand-block print fabrics in India date back to the 12th century, during the reign of the Chola dynasty. Over time, the craft spread to other regions of India, including Rajasthan, Gujarat, and Madhya Pradesh, where it is still widely practiced today.
The Process of Hand Block Printing
Hand block printing involves several steps, each of which requires a high degree of skill and precision. The first step is to create the design that will be print on the fabric. This is typically done on paper or cloth, and the design is then transfers to a wooden block. The block is then carved by hand, using chisels and other tools, to create a relief pattern.
Once the block is ready, the fabric is prepared for printing. This involves washing and bleaching the fabric to remove any impurities that might affect the quality of the print. The fabric is then stretch tightly on a printing table, and the block is dip in ink or dye. The printer carefully positions the block on the fabric and presses down firmly to transfer the design. This process is repeated multiple times, with the printer carefully aligning the block each time to create a continuous pattern.

Care and Maintenance of a Hand Block Printed Saree
Good news—caring for your hand-block printed saree is easier than you think. The first step is to consult the care instructions on the label of your saree. Here are a few tips to help you keep your saree looking as fabulous as the day you bought it:
Washing
When it comes to washing, try and use a mild detergent, and always handwash with cold water. If you do put your saree in the washing machine, make sure it’s on the gentle cycle and use a detergent that’s specifically made for delicate fabrics.
Ironing
Turn down the heat on your iron to avoid scorching any printed patterns. Always use a damp pressing cloth, and press rather than iron over it. Don’t leave your iron unattended, because that could cause permanent damage to the fabric or the pattern.
Drying
Dry flat in shade instead of hanging in direct sun, so that you can minimize color fading due to UV rays from sunlight. And lastly, always store away from direct sunlight or harsh lighting when not in use.
Following these tips will help ensure that your hand-block print sarees stay beautiful and bright for years to come!
